About Hivargaon

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Hivargaon village is 562642. Hivargaon village is located in Mangalvedhe tehsil of Solapur district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Mangalvedhe (tehsildar office) and 62km away from district headquarter Solapur. As per 2009 stats, Nivargaon is the gram panchayat of Hivargaon village.

The total geographical area of village is 633.47 hectares. Hivargaon has a total population of 1,127 peoples, out of which male population is 587 while female population is 540.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 919 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of hivargaon village is 55.99% out of which 63.37% males and 47.96% females are literate. There are about 216 houses in hivargaon village.

When it comes to administration, Hivargaon village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Hivargaon village comes under Pandharpur Vidhan Sabha constituency & Solapur Lok Sabha constituency. Mangalvedhe is nearest town to hivarga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.
